It's a milestone week for the University of Utah as it ushers in Homecoming 2025, dressed in the resolute colors of tradition and triumph to celebrate a grand 175 years of shaping lives and memories. The historical campus invites alumni, students, and the local community to partake in a lineup of events that echo the institution's storied past and beckon a vibrant future. Full details of the celebratory week are outlined by At The U.

Kicking things off, the 175 Celebration Bash was held at the A. Ray Olpin Student Union, where attendees reveled in the university's heritage. Followed by the buzz of excitement among music enthusiasts, with the Redfest Concert featuring Neon Trees, the evening promised beats that carried legacies within themselves on the Union Lawn. In the library plaza, settled amidst the hush of studious walls on Monday, food trucks sponsored by the Student Leadership & Involvement will be offering meals of delight.

Building on the week's momentum, the "Running with the Utes" Exhibition opened its doors on Monday and will continue through Friday at the J. Willard Marriott Library Special Collections Reading Room, showcasing the university's athletic prowess over the years. Cherry on top, the 106th Songfest will take center stage at the Union Ballroom, whereas UtahPresents lights up the night with Lakecia Benjamin at Kingsbury Hall, come Thursday, as detailed by At The U.

As Homecoming Week reaches its zenith, the School of Dentistry Class of 2020 Reunion takes a trip down memory lane, inviting former students to reconnect within the halls that once were their proving grounds. The reunion is set in the Ken Garff University Club, with its windows borrowing light from the Salt Lake City skyline. And for the adventurous spirit, the inaugural Soapbox Derby, a race with teams of six nearing the Spencer Fox Eccles Business Building, awaits on Friday, promising quite the spectacle.
